Taxonomy
Pagodea was named by Perner (1903) [Sepkoski's age data: D Sieg D Eife Sepkoski's reference number: 362,797]. It is not extant. Its type is Pagodea concomitans.

It was assigned to Microdomatidae by Knight et al. (1960); to Archaeogastropoda by Sepkoski (2002); and to Pseudophoridae by Wagner (2023).
